/** * Sets the lookahead buffer threshold for ALL deterministic key chains, see * {@link DeterministicKeyChain#setLookaheadThreshold(int)} * for more information. */ public void setLookaheadThreshold(int num) { for (DeterministicKeyChain chain : chains) { chain.setLookaheadThreshold(num); } }
private void addFollowingAccountKeys(List<DeterministicKey> followingAccountKeys, int sigsRequiredToSpend) { checkArgument(sigsRequiredToSpend <= followingAccountKeys.size() + 1, "Multisig threshold can't exceed total number of keys"); checkState(numLeafKeysIssued() == 0, "Active keychain already has keys in use"); checkState(followingKeyChains == null); List<DeterministicKeyChain> followingKeyChains = Lists.newArrayList(); for (DeterministicKey key : followingAccountKeys) { checkArgument(key.getPath().size() == getAccountPath().size(), "Following keys have to be account keys"); DeterministicKeyChain chain = DeterministicKeyChain.watchAndFollow(key); if (lookaheadSize >= 0) chain.setLookaheadSize(lookaheadSize); if (lookaheadThreshold >= 0) chain.setLookaheadThreshold(lookaheadThreshold); followingKeyChains.add(chain); } this.sigsRequiredToSpend = sigsRequiredToSpend; this.followingKeyChains = followingKeyChains; }
/** * Adds an HD chain to the chains list, and make it the default chain (from which keys are issued). * Useful for adding a complex pre-configured keychain, such as a married wallet. */ public void addAndActivateHDChain(DeterministicKeyChain chain) { log.info("Creating and activating a new HD chain: {}", chain); for (ListenerRegistration<KeyChainEventListener> registration : basic.getListeners()) chain.addEventListener(registration.listener, registration.executor); if (lookaheadSize >= 0) chain.setLookaheadSize(lookaheadSize); if (lookaheadThreshold >= 0) chain.setLookaheadThreshold(lookaheadThreshold); chains.add(chain); }
